Event information

Understand how cyber criminals really operate and gain practical steps to protect yourself and your organisation.

With cyber threats continuing to evolve, many of the most successful attacks still begin by targeting individuals through increasingly sophisticated tactics. In this practical and engaging virtual session, Ian, Police Constable at the City of London Police, will draw on real-life casework from the Cyber Griffin team to demonstrate how cyber criminals exploit human behaviour, systems and processes.

Following a typical attack journey—from social engineering through to phishing and malware—this session highlights where risks arise and, crucially, how they can be mitigated using straightforward, effective security practices.

About the speaker

Ian Brosnan | Police Constable - Cyber Griffin team | City of London Police

Ian Brosnan is a Police Constable on the Cyber Griffin team, a NCSC assured and CPD® certified training programme supported by the Corporation of London, which makes up one arm of the City of London Police’s Cyber Crime Unit. Ian has over 21 years of Policing experience across varied roles including CID, Public Order, and Firearms. For the last 6 years, Ian has been an integral member of Cyber Griffin, delivering cyber security advice to businesses and residents in the Square Mile to help protect them from cyber criminality
